Osteopaths can be part of your management team for musculoskeletal aches and pains and the effects of degenerative joints, sporting injuries, desk or work posture related issues, pregnancy related musculoskeletal conditions, exercised based rehab, and much more.

Osteopaths are university trained and government registered health professionals, and you don’t need a referral to access our services. However, if you do have a CDM/Chronic Disease Management plan (previously known as an EPC plan) from your GP, then you can have access to a number of Medicare rebated sessions (more about that here).
